Responding to a Notice of Probable Violation
Article Summary A Notice of Probable Violation (NOPV) from the DOT is serious—but it’s not the end of the road. This formal notice outlines alleged violations and potential penalties, and it starts a strict 30-day countdown for your response. Decoding DOT Incident Reporting Rules
Article Summary The DOT doesn’t leave incident reporting to guesswork—there are clear rules on when and how to report hazardous materials incidents. Found in 49 CFR Part 171, Subpart B, these regulations define which events require immediate reporting, which need follow-up documentation, and who’s responsible for filing the report. §171.15 – Immediate Reporting for Serious…
